We're delighted to welcome Ros Norford to the Chameleon team to lead on Myriad, a new project which creates the opportunity for people who are part of the global majority to develop their skillset in creative health.

There's a movement happening and it's called Balmy Army. It's about youth-led mental health and calls out how the social system is failing young people with mental health and disability challenges. Our Co-Artistic Director, Kevin, tells us more.
Over the summer, Kevin, our Co-Artistic Director, has been working with The Men’s Room to create Consumed, a short dance and movement piece exploring relationships, and how we might find ourselves ‘playing with fire’ in our human interactions.
